Understanding the Core Gameplay Mechanics

At its heart, the chicken road game is a game of chance, relying heavily on probability and the player’s ability to predict when to cash out. Each round begins with the chicken starting its journey down a road comprising multiple lines. As the chicken progresses, a multiplier increases exponentially. The player’s goal is to place a bet and withdraw it before the chicken crashes, colliding with an obstacle and ending the round.

The longer the chicken survives, the higher the multiplier climbs, leading to potentially substantial payouts. However, the risk is equally significant; a single misjudgment can result in the loss of the entire stake. The game’s appeal lies in this compelling balance between risk and reward, demanding quick decision-making and a keen understanding of probability. It’s fundamentally about timing – knowing when to take the winnings and run, versus pushing your luck for a potentially larger return.

Risk Levels and Their Implications

One of the most defining features of the chicken road game is its customizable risk levels. Players can choose from four distinct difficulty settings: Easy, Medium, Hard, and Hardcore. Each setting alters the number of lines the chicken navigates and consequently affects the probability of a successful run. The Easy mode offers the highest chance of success, but with a lower potential multiplier, while Hardcore presents the most significant risk, offering the largest possible winnings.

Understanding these risk levels is paramount to developing a winning strategy. Players who are risk-averse may prefer the lower settings, prioritizing consistency over potentially large, but infrequent, payouts. Conversely, those seeking higher rewards and willing to tolerate greater risk may gravitate towards the Hardcore mode. The optimal risk level depends entirely on the individual player’s risk tolerance, bankroll management skills, and overall game strategy. Betting Strategies and Bankroll Management

Successful gameplay in the chicken road game is not solely reliant on luck; employing sound betting strategies and effective bankroll management is crucial. A common approach is to start with small bets, gradually increasing them as you gain confidence and experience. This minimizes potential losses while allowing you to build a solid understanding of the game’s dynamics. Another popular strategy involves setting a profit target and a loss limit. Once you reach either of these thresholds, it’s wise to stop playing and reassess your approach.

Furthermore, diversification of bets can minimize exposure to risk. Rather than placing a single large bet, consider splitting it into smaller wagers across multiple rounds. This reduces the impact of a single unfavorable outcome. Always remember that responsible gambling is paramount. Never bet more than you can afford to lose, and treat the game as a form of entertainment rather than a guaranteed source of income. Maintaining discipline and adhering to a well-defined strategy are essential for long-term success.
